Population Overview

Low Moor CDP is a small community located in Virginia. The total population is 396. It ranks as the 507th most populous out of 681 cities and towns in Virginia.

Age Demographics

The median age in Low Moor CDP is 51.4 years. This is 32% higher than the state median of 38.8 years. Only 6.8% of residents are under 18, indicating fewer families with children. 26.0% of residents are 75 or older, suggesting a significant retirement-age population with implications for healthcare services and senior housing.

Economy, Income & Housing

The poverty rate stands at 9.9%. This is about average than the state poverty rate of 9.9%. The unemployment rate is 6.4%. This is 48% higher than the state rate of 4.3%. The median home value is $122,100. Housing costs are 66% lower than the state median of $360,700. 57.0%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 15% lower than the state average of 67.2%.

Race & Ethnicity

Low Moor CDP has a predominantly White (non-Hispanic) population, comprising 96.5% of all residents. Black or African American residents account for 3.5%. The White (non-Hispanic) population is significantly higher than the state average (96.5% vs 59.0%). The Black or African American population (3.5%) is well below the state average of 18.4%.

Education

5.4%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 87% lower than the state rate of 41.5%. Nationally, 35.0%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 63.7%.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Low Moor CDP, Virginia is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ates (2019-2023). The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ually, providing reliable estimates for communities of all sizes. Comparisons are made against Virginia state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 681 Census-designated places in Virginia.
